I've got this Johnson1981 35HP eletric start Model J35ECIG, has been standing in a garage for 15yrs. Motor looks clean, bottom leg doesn't look salty, I do get spark on both plugs. It hasn't got a control instrument cable, my first compression test was not successful, because the starter did not turn the motor fast enough, I used a brand new heavy duty battery, now I'm using a rope to do my compression test. Result, top cylinder 100PSI, bottom cylinder, 105PSI.That is with Q20 sprayed into cylinders.Can you please guide me step by step how do I go about just starting this motor, only to see it run, before I start spending money on spares, carb kits etc. Your help help will be appreciated.
